Understanding Container Requests
Typically, a container inquiry entails learning more about the logistics, availability, and state of shipping containers. This is an essential phase in the supply chain since it aids companies with inventory management, shipping planning, and on-time delivery of goods. This is why it's crucial to inquire about containers:
- Effective Planning: Businesses may plan their shipments more efficiently and guarantee that goods are packed and shipped on schedule by using accurate container information.
- Cost management: Businesses can control costs and create budgets by making well-informed decisions based on knowledge of container availability and costs.
- Supply Chain Optimization: Effectively handling container inquiries can result in less delays and more smooth logistics processes, which can simplify the supply chain.
How to Manage Container Enquiries Effectively
- Work with Reliable Partners: Collaborate with reputable shipping companies and logistics providers in Dubai. Established partners can offer accurate container information, timely updates, and expert advice.
Utilize Technology: Leverage technology for real-time tracking and management of container enquiries. Many logistics companies offer online platforms and tools that provide up-to-date information on container status and availability.
Maintain Clear Communication: Effective communication with shipping lines, freight forwarders, and customs authorities is crucial. Ensure that all parties involved are well-informed and aligned to avoid misunderstandings and delays.
Stay Informed About Regulations: Keep abreast of Dubai’s customs regulations and any changes that may affect your shipments. This helps in ensuring compliance and avoiding potential issues.
Plan Ahead: Start your container enquiry process well in advance of your shipping deadlines. This allows ample time to address any issues that may arise and ensures that containers are available when needed.
